How do I Choose a Reliable In-home Aba Therapy Provider in Utah?
Choosing a reliable in-home ABA therapy provider in Utah involves several critical steps to ensure your child receives high-quality, evidence-based care. According to the guide, parents should prioritize the following factors when selecting a provider:
- Verify Professional Credentials: Look for teams that consist of Board Certified Behavior Analysts (BCBAs) who supervise the programs and Registered Behavior Technicians (RBTs) who lead the therapy sessions.
- Assess Insurance Knowledge: A reliable provider should be well-versed in Utah’s Insurance Code (Section 31A-22-642), which mandates coverage for autism diagnosis and treatment for children ages two to ten. They should assist you with benefits navigation and eligibility confirmation.
- Evaluate the Approach to Family Involvement: Choose a provider that emphasizes family-centered care and offers caregiver training. This ensures that you can reinforce therapy techniques during daily routines, which has been shown to improve outcomes by 20-30%.
- Local Accessibility: Ensure the provider has dedicated teams in your specific area, such as Salt Lake, Utah, or Weber Counties, to maintain consistent scheduling and reduce travel-related barriers.
- Personalized Planning: The provider should offer a comprehensive behavioral assessment and create an individualized treatment plan tailored to your home environment and family dynamics rather than using a standardized, clinic-only approach.
